What Are Fluoride Treatments?

Fluoride treatments involve the application of a concentrated fluoride solution to the teeth. Fluoride is a natural mineral that helps strengthen tooth enamel and protect against tooth decay.

Professional fluoride treatments are stronger than the fluoride found in toothpaste or drinking water. They help remineralize weakened enamel and slow the progression of early cavities.

Fluoride may be applied in several forms, including:

• Fluoride varnish

• Fluoride gel

• Fluoride foam

The treatment is quick and comfortable and typically takes just a few minutes during a routine dental visit.

Fluoride treatments are especially beneficial for patients who have a higher risk of cavities or weakened enamel.

What Are Dental Sealants?

Dental sealants are thin protective coatings that are applied to the chewing surfaces of the back teeth, usually the molars and premolars.

These teeth contain deep grooves where food particles and bacteria can easily accumulate. Because these areas can be difficult to clean thoroughly with a toothbrush, they are more prone to developing cavities.

Sealants create a smooth protective barrier over these grooves, helping prevent bacteria and plaque from settling in these areas.

Dental sealants are commonly recommended for children and teenagers, but adults may also benefit from sealants if their molars have deep grooves or a history of cavities.

Who Can Benefit from Fluoride Treatments and Sealants?

Preventive treatments such as fluoride and sealants can benefit patients of all ages, particularly those who may have a higher risk of tooth decay.

Patients who often benefit from these treatments include:

• Children with developing teeth

• Teenagers with newly erupted molars

• Adults with deep grooves in their teeth

• Patients with frequent cavities

• Individuals with dry mouth or reduced saliva

• Patients undergoing orthodontic treatment

• Those with weakened enamel or tooth sensitivity

The Fluoride Treatment Process

Fluoride treatment is a simple procedure that can be completed during a regular dental checkup.

1. Dental Examination

Dr. Priyawat examines your teeth to determine your cavity risk and whether fluoride treatment is recommended.

2. Cleaning and Preparation

The teeth are cleaned and dried before the fluoride is applied.

3. Fluoride Application

Fluoride varnish, gel, or foam is applied to the teeth to strengthen enamel and protect against decay.

4. Post-Treatment Instructions

Patients are typically advised to avoid eating or drinking for about 30 minutes to allow the fluoride to fully absorb.

The entire process usually takes only a few minutes.

The Dental Sealant Process

Dental sealants are also quick and painless to apply.

1. Tooth Preparation

The teeth are cleaned and dried to prepare the surface for the sealant.

2. Conditioning the Tooth Surface

A special solution is applied briefly to help the sealant bond securely to the tooth.

3. Sealant Application

The sealant material is painted onto the chewing surface of the tooth.

4. Hardening the Sealant

A special curing light is used to harden the sealant and secure it in place.

Once applied, sealants can last five to ten years with proper care and regular dental checkups.

What do fluoride treatments do for my teeth?

Professional fluoride treatments strengthen tooth enamel, remineralize early decay, and make teeth more resistant to acid attacks from food and bacteria. At Omnia Dental Care, Dr. Rupporn Priyawat applies a concentrated fluoride varnish or gel during routine visits to provide extra protection against cavities.

Are fluoride treatments safe for children and adults?

Yes — fluoride is safe and highly effective when applied professionally. Dr. Priyawat uses age-appropriate concentrations and protects gums during application. For children, it’s especially beneficial for developing teeth; for adults, it helps prevent decay in dry mouth or high-risk cases.

How often should I get fluoride treatments?

Most patients benefit from fluoride treatments every 6 months during routine cleanings. Children, patients with braces, dry mouth, or higher cavity risk may receive them more often (every 3–4 months). Dr. Priyawat will recommend the best schedule based on your oral health.

What are dental sealants and who should get them?

Dental sealants are thin, protective plastic coatings applied to the chewing surfaces of back teeth to block food and bacteria from settling in grooves. They’re ideal for children and teens (and some adults) with deep grooves prone to cavities. Sealants are quick, painless, and last 5–10 years.
